The production of the inkey list peptide moisturizer involves a rigorous multi-step process to ensure batch consistency and safety. The manufacturing begins with solid-phase peptide synthesis (SPPS), followed by purification and quality assurance testing. Each step is documented to meet GMP standards.
The peptide complex is synthesized using Fmoc chemistry, which allows for precise amino acid sequence control. After synthesis, the crude peptide is purified via reverse-phase HPLC to remove truncated sequences and by-products. The final product is lyophilized to a white powder form, which is then formulated into the moisturizer base.
Every batch undergoes third-party testing for purity, heavy metals, microbial limits, and endotoxin levels. Certifications include ISO 9001:2015 for quality management and GMP compliance. Additionally, stability studies are conducted under accelerated conditions (40°C/75% RH for 6 months) to confirm shelf-life claims.

Q2: Can the peptide complex be used in oil-based formulations?
The peptide complex is water-soluble and not directly compatible with oil-based systems. For oil-based formulations, it is recommended to first dissolve the peptide in a small amount of water or a water-based phase before emulsification. Alternatively, consider using a liposomal encapsulation form for better oil-phase integration.
Q3: How should I store the bulk peptide powder to maintain its efficacy?
Store the lyophilized powder in a sealed container at 2-8°C, away from light and moisture. Avoid repeated freeze-thaw cycles. Once reconstituted into a solution, use within 24 hours or store at -20°C for up to one month. Always follow the supplier's storage guidelines provided in the CoA.
